Head of the Popular Mobilization Authority, Faleh Al-Fayadh, received today, Thursday, in his office in Baghdad, the Russian Ambassador to Iraq, Albrus Kotrashev. During the meeting, according to a statement by Al-Fayadh's office, they discussed bilateral relations between the two countries and the security developments witnessed by the region. The two parties discussed ways to enhance joint cooperation, especially cooperation in exchanging expertise, especially with the Popular Mobilization Authority, due to its prominent role in combating terrorism and establishing security.
